Comparing Static Banners to OPAV’s Dynamic LED Screens for Outdoor Brand Messaging

We will explore how outdoor brand messaging has evolved with the introduction of dynamic technologies, highlighting the distinct differences between static banners and LED screens. Traditional static banners have long been a staple for outdoor advertising, offering a straightforward way to display a brand’s message, logo, or promotion. However, in an era when engagement and visibility are paramount, dynamic LED screens offer new opportunities to attract attention and convey complex messaging. This comparison aims to provide insight into how businesses can choose between conventional static displays and the advanced capabilities of mobile LED screens, weighing factors such as visibility, adaptability, cost, and audience engagement to maximize brand impact in outdoor environments.

Technology and Visual Impact

Static banners rely on fixed images and printed materials, limiting their ability to adapt to changing campaigns or real-time messaging. While they offer simplicity and low upfront costs, their impact often diminishes in environments with heavy visual competition, such as urban streets, festivals, or event venues. Outdoor LED screen rental options use vibrant digital displays capable of dynamic color shifts, motion graphics, and video content that draw attention more effectively. The high brightness and clarity of these screens ensure visibility even in bright daylight, whereas static banners can fade or become obscured by lighting conditions. This adaptability allows brands to present multiple messages on a single display, rotating promotions or highlighting live updates, which is impossible with traditional banners.

Flexibility and Customization

One limitation of static banners is their lack of flexibility once installed. A printed banner conveys a single message until it is replaced, which can be time-consuming and costly if frequent updates are required. In contrast, dynamic LED screens provide unmatched flexibility for content management. These screens can be reprogrammed quickly to display different messages, graphics, or videos, making them ideal for events, product launches, or seasonal campaigns. Furthermore, mobile units allow businesses to easily relocate displays across different locations and audience demographics, reducing the logistical burden of removing and reinstalling traditional banners. This mobility transforms how brands engage with audiences in various outdoor settings.

Cost Considerations and Long-Term Value

At first glance, static banners appear more cost-effective due to their low production and installation costs. However, the static nature of these banners can lead to recurring expenses, as new designs or replacements are required over time. LED screens, while initially more expensive, offer long-term value through durability, reusable display surfaces, and the ability to host multiple campaigns without additional printing costs. Renting mobile LED screens eliminates ownership and maintenance costs, offering a cost-effective alternative to permanent installations. For brands seeking sustained engagement, the enhanced visibility and flexibility of digital displays often justify the investment compared with the recurring costs of static banners.

Audience Engagement and Interaction

Static banners primarily serve as passive visual communication, relying on their location and design to capture attention. In contrast, dynamic LED screens actively engage viewers through motion, video, and high-impact visuals. Screens can integrate live content, social media feeds, or interactive messaging to create immersive experiences that resonate more effectively with audiences than static images. The ability to change content in real time also enables brands to respond to audience behavior, seasonal trends, or event developments instantly, increasing relevance and engagement. This interactivity is particularly valuable for events, concerts, or promotions where capturing and maintaining attention is critical to brand success.

Practical Deployment and Event Applications

Static banners are limited to permanent or semi-permanent locations and require careful planning to ensure maximum visibility. They are vulnerable to weather conditions, vandalism, and fading, which can reduce their effectiveness over time. Mobile LED units provide a practical solution for temporary events or locations where flexibility is essential. These screens are designed for rapid setup and repositioning, maintaining performance and clarity across various environmental conditions. Whether used at festivals, pop-up shops, or construction sites, the adaptability of dynamic screens allows businesses to optimize visibility and tailor messaging to specific audience segments, something static banners cannot achieve without additional effort and cost.
